Italian Coin Celebrates 200th Birth Anniversary of Historian Francesco De Sanctis
2017-09-27 Wed
A 5 euro .925 fine Proof silver commemorative coin was released by Italy on 18th September to celebrate the 200th birth anniversary of Francesco De Sanctis. She is considered to be one of the greatest historians of 19th-century Italian literature. This amazing philosopher, writer and politician was also known for Romantic criticism. She laid the foundation for modern aesthetics through her History of Italian literature that she wrote between 1870 and 1871. It is also considered to be the best on literary historiography.A portrait of Francesco De Sanctis by Francesco Saverio Altamura, currently situated at the Museum San Martino in Naples, is recreated on the obverse. Other inscriptions include “REPUBBLICA ITALIANA”, name of the designer “A. MASINI” along with bay laurel leaves which denotes wisdom.
An allegory of Literature using inkwell symbolic of writing is shown on the reverse. Some works by De Sanctis engraved on her hair. Other inscriptions include “FRANCESCO DE SANCTIS”; “R”, “5 EURO”, 1817”, “2017” and bay laurel leaves.
Mintage limit of this 18.00 g .925 Silver 5 euro Proof Coin is 3,000 and each coin costs € 50.00 VAT excl.
